Kea 1.5.0
isc::netconf::NetconfParser::token Struct Reference

Tokens. More...

#include <netconf_parser.h>

Public Types

enum  yytokentype {
  TOKEN_END = 0 , TOKEN_COMMA = 258 , TOKEN_COLON = 259 , TOKEN_LSQUARE_BRACKET = 260 ,
  TOKEN_RSQUARE_BRACKET = 261 , TOKEN_LCURLY_BRACKET = 262 , TOKEN_RCURLY_BRACKET = 263 , TOKEN_NULL_TYPE = 264 ,
  TOKEN_NETCONF = 265 , TOKEN_USER_CONTEXT = 266 , TOKEN_COMMENT = 267 , TOKEN_BOOT_UPDATE = 268 ,
  TOKEN_SUBSCRIBE_CHANGES = 269 , TOKEN_VALIDATE_CHANGES = 270 , TOKEN_MANAGED_SERVERS = 271 , TOKEN_DHCP4_SERVER = 272 ,
  TOKEN_DHCP6_SERVER = 273 , TOKEN_D2_SERVER = 274 , TOKEN_CA_SERVER = 275 , TOKEN_MODEL = 276 ,
  TOKEN_CONTROL_SOCKET = 277 , TOKEN_SOCKET_TYPE = 278 , TOKEN_UNIX = 279 , TOKEN_HTTP = 280 ,
  TOKEN_STDOUT = 281 , TOKEN_SOCKET_NAME = 282 , TOKEN_SOCKET_URL = 283 , TOKEN_HOOKS_LIBRARIES = 284 ,
  TOKEN_LIBRARY = 285 , TOKEN_PARAMETERS = 286 , TOKEN_LOGGING = 287 , TOKEN_LOGGERS = 288 ,
  TOKEN_NAME = 289 , TOKEN_OUTPUT_OPTIONS = 290 , TOKEN_OUTPUT = 291 , TOKEN_DEBUGLEVEL = 292 ,
  TOKEN_SEVERITY = 293 , TOKEN_FLUSH = 294 , TOKEN_MAXSIZE = 295 , TOKEN_MAXVER = 296 ,
  TOKEN_START_JSON = 297 , TOKEN_START_NETCONF = 298 , TOKEN_START_SUB_NETCONF = 299 , TOKEN_STRING = 300 ,
  TOKEN_INTEGER = 301 , TOKEN_FLOAT = 302 , TOKEN_BOOLEAN = 303
}
 

Detailed Description

Tokens.

Definition at line 535 of file netconf_parser.h.

Member Enumeration Documentation

◆ yytokentype

Enumerator
TOKEN_END 
TOKEN_COMMA 
TOKEN_COLON 
TOKEN_LSQUARE_BRACKET 
TOKEN_RSQUARE_BRACKET 
TOKEN_LCURLY_BRACKET 
TOKEN_RCURLY_BRACKET 
TOKEN_NULL_TYPE 
TOKEN_NETCONF 
TOKEN_USER_CONTEXT 
TOKEN_COMMENT 
TOKEN_BOOT_UPDATE 
TOKEN_SUBSCRIBE_CHANGES 
TOKEN_VALIDATE_CHANGES 
TOKEN_MANAGED_SERVERS 
TOKEN_DHCP4_SERVER 
TOKEN_DHCP6_SERVER 
TOKEN_D2_SERVER 
TOKEN_CA_SERVER 
TOKEN_MODEL 
TOKEN_CONTROL_SOCKET 
TOKEN_SOCKET_TYPE 
TOKEN_UNIX 
TOKEN_HTTP 
TOKEN_STDOUT 
TOKEN_SOCKET_NAME 
TOKEN_SOCKET_URL 
TOKEN_HOOKS_LIBRARIES 
TOKEN_LIBRARY 
TOKEN_PARAMETERS 
TOKEN_LOGGING 
TOKEN_LOGGERS 
TOKEN_NAME 
TOKEN_OUTPUT_OPTIONS 
TOKEN_OUTPUT 
TOKEN_DEBUGLEVEL 
TOKEN_SEVERITY 
TOKEN_FLUSH 
TOKEN_MAXSIZE 
TOKEN_MAXVER 
TOKEN_START_JSON 
TOKEN_START_NETCONF 
TOKEN_START_SUB_NETCONF 
TOKEN_STRING 
TOKEN_INTEGER 
TOKEN_FLOAT 
TOKEN_BOOLEAN 

Definition at line 537 of file netconf_parser.h.


The documentation for this struct was generated from the following file: